I'm on 5.1.11 (Build: 4858EX.1311) at the moment, and my 1062 has started occasionally rebooting itself while reactivating the screen (set to power save after ~5 minutes).  I'd like to back out to 5.1.8, but it appears they introduced an additional new bug in 5.1.11.

Every version of every firmware I've tried to flash (including the new non-official firmware) produces the error:

Firmware Update Failed
Firmware package checksum error

Anyone found a workaround?  Are they locking customers onto the latest version of their firmware so they can start stripping features away?
